What Does NPC Mean?

The term “NPC” stands for non-player character, a core concept in video games. However, its meaning has expanded far beyond gaming. In American culture, it now functions as a social symbol.

NPC in Video Games

In gaming, an NPC is any character not controlled by the player.

• Follows pre-programmed dialogue or behavior
• Exists to guide or challenge the player
• Cannot act outside scripted responses
• Often repeats the same phrases

Games like The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im by The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im popularized the idea of NPCs wandering towns and repeating limited dialogue.

In this original context, the NPC symbolizes structure. It provides order and background to the player’s journey.

NPC as Internet Slang

Around 2016–2018, online forums began using “NPC” to describe real people.

In this newer slang meaning, calling someone an NPC suggests:

• They repeat mainstream opinions
• They lack independent thought
• They follow social scripts automatically
• They appear emotionally flat or predictable

Today, in American online culture, “NPC” can be humorous, critical, or controversial depending on context.

What Does Hiatus Mean?

Unlike NPC, “hiatus” has a much older history. It didn’t begin online.

The Dictionary Meaning

“Hiatus” means a pause, gap, or break in continuity.

It’s commonly used for:

• TV shows taking seasonal breaks
• Bands pausing tours or albums
• Writers stepping away from projects
• Personal social media breaks

For example, the TV show Friends by Friends had seasonal hiatuses between production cycles.

Everyday American Use

In modern U.S. culture, hiatus often carries emotional meaning:

• Recovery from burnout
• Creative recharge
• Personal boundary-setting
• Strategic retreat

Unlike “quitting,” a hiatus suggests return. It symbolizes pause, not ending.

Historical Origins of NPC

Although NPC is modern, its roots lie in early tabletop games.

Tabletop Beginnings

The concept appeared in Dungeons & Dragons by Dungeons & Dragons during the 1970s.

Dungeon Masters controlled non-player characters to populate worlds.

Symbolically, NPCs represented:

• The structured world
• Social background characters
• Authority figures and guides

As video games evolved in the 1980s and 1990s, NPC became a standard gaming term.

Historical Origins of Hiatus

“Hiatus” comes from Latin hiare, meaning “to gape” or “to open.”

Classical Usage

In ancient rhetoric, hiatus referred to a gap between sounds in speech.

Later, in publishing and theater, it meant a break in production.

The word entered American English in the 19th century, often used in literature and academic writing.

Over time, it shifted from technical to emotional.

NPC Symbolism in the United States

Today, NPC carries powerful social meaning in the U.S.

Individualism vs. Conformity

America values independence strongly. Therefore, calling someone an NPC strikes at cultural identity.

The NPC label suggests:

• Lack of critical thinking
• Blind acceptance of narratives
• Social conformity
• Passive existence

Because American culture celebrates self-made identity, the NPC symbol often serves as criticism.

Meme Culture

The “NPC meme” became widely circulated around 2018. Gray, expressionless cartoon faces symbolized robotic agreement.

The meme simplified a deeper anxiety: Are people thinking for themselves?

Modern Usage in Social Media

Social platforms amplify both terms.

NPC on TikTok and Streaming

On platforms like TikTok, “NPC streaming” became a trend where creators acted robotic for donations.

This performance blurred lines between irony and critique.

Meanwhile, influencers often announce hiatuses on Instagram when stepping away for mental health.

Shifts Over Time (2010–2026)

Meaning evolves quickly online.

NPC Shift

Originally neutral in gaming, NPC became:

• A meme (2018)
• A political insult (late 2010s)
• A broader cultural metaphor (2020s)

By 2025–2026, the term is used more humorously than politically, though context still matters.

Hiatus Shift

Hiatus moved from formal publishing term to everyday emotional language.

It now appears in:

• Creator economy announcements
• Mental health discussions
• Corporate communications
